Healing Choice #4 “The Housecleaning Choice” I Openly Examine and Confess my faults to myself, to God, and to someone I trust.
Steps 4 & 5 of the Christian “ 12 Steps” “We will make a searching and fearless inventory of ourselves. ” “We will admit to God, to ourselves, and to another human being the exact nature of our wrongs. ”
Lamentations 3: 40 “Let us search out and examine our ways, and turn back to the LORD. ”
“Good people know about both good and evil: bad people do not know about either… virtue (even attempted virtue) brings light; indulgence brings fog. ” - C. S. Lewis
Making a “MORAL” Inventory M - Make Time for It O - Open Yourself Up R - Rely On God for Courage A - Analyze our Past Honestly L - List It All Out (In Writing!)
